tinyURL and bit.ly

Friday, February 26th, 2010 at 2:04 am

ZOMG. I was going to save this post for tomorrow but something came up that made me really want to write this post today. So many posts today! I have no self control >_< So, I had been using tinyURL for years, since at least 2006 apparently since I have tinyURL links on this page: http://www.horderockcafe.com/version_1/bwl.aspx?content=Links

I’d been using it until I started Twitter last month and noticed that everyone was using bit.ly. I thought “meh”, I’ll just use what I’m using now. Of course, my new resolve of “trying new things out” and “embracing change” made me look into bit.ly.
Note: New me is using/doing: Twitter, Blogging, had a Corona with dinner today, Jailbreaking iPhone, TwitPic, bit.ly + other things I’m sure I just can’t remember atm).

Wow, I’m shocked at the data they keep for each bit.ly! I always didn’t like that if you put the same link into tinyURL, you get 2 different tinyURLs. Obviously, they don’t do a database check of the URL and just assign a new one. What a waste of space! bit.ly doesn’t have this issue, the URL is checked in the database of URLs and if the URL has already been bit.ly’d, bit.ly just gives you the original bit.ly URL. When I looked at some of my recent bit.ly’s

www.bit.ly/aBjCyq – Windows 7 Activation Post – bit.ly’d 1924 times
www.bit.ly/Hmuy1 – Heroes of Neworth Beta Account – bit.ly’d 917 times

The top one has been bit.ly’d almost 2000 times. That’s 2000 saved URLs and rows in a database.
Note: tinyURL does the above now, I just checked. 4 years ago, they did not as I remember testing it out before and getting disappointing results
